SYDNEY WOOL SALES

EXCHANGE DIFFICULTIES. BANKS’ NEGOTIATIONS. Bv Telegraph.—Press Assn.—Copyright SYDNEY, October 14. The weakness which dfrvefoped' in connection with the wool sales 7 was the outcome of uncertainty over the question of exchange, and negotiations connnected therewith between the directors of the Commonwealth Bank and representatives of tbe Associated Banks. The latter are proceeding to Melbourne for the purposes of pooling their resources to enable them to finance Australia’s wool and other products for the coming season. ■ Regarding these negotiations, the chairman of the board of tbe banks represented states that there is no danger of the board departing from a sound currency basis, and, at the samq time, protecting their own interests: Whatever the outcome of the negotiations may be, there is no doubt that every bale of wool sold will be paid for. Negotiations are proceeding satisfactorily, and it is only a matter of the banks getting together to epsure the success of the scheme. AGREEMENT REACHED DETAILS TO BE SETTLED, By Telegraph—Press Assn.—Copyright. (Received October 15, 1 20 a.m.) MELBOURNE, October 14. It is understood that the conference' between the Commonwealth and the Associated Banks reached an agreement regarding the financing of wheat, wool, and other products. The details have yet to bo settled:, ■ This will (relieve the tension in financial circles regarding the shipping and financing of wcel and wheat, which has been having an unsettling effect upon the markets for these products. PRICES STILL DOWN. By Telegraph.—Press Assn.—Copyright (Received October i 5 1.20 a.m.) SYDNEY, October 14. At the wool sales conditions were similar to those of the previous day. Inferior classes showed no recovery, and there were heavy withdrawals in these classes.
